COMMON - A Powerful Connection

   

COMMON acts as the networking community, industry advocate and leading education provider for System i (AS/400, iSeries and System i5) users in North America. Experts from around the world and IBM deliver COMMON education on leading-edgeSystem i technologies such as SQL, WebSphere, RPG IV, DB2 for i5/OS, Java, Lotus Domino/Workplace and many other technical topics.
